다음을 통해 공유


GdiResetDCEMF 함수(winppi.h)

GdiResetDCEMF 함수는 스풀된 EMF 인쇄 작업을 재생하는 동안 프린터의 디바이스 컨텍스트를 다시 설정합니다.

구문

BOOL GdiResetDCEMF(
  HANDLE    SpoolFileHandle,
  PDEVMODEW pCurrDM
);

매개 변수

SpoolFileHandle

GdiGetSpoolFileHandle에 대한 이전 호출에서 가져온 호출자 제공 스풀 파일 핸들입니다.

pCurrDM

GdiGetDevmodeForPage에 대한 이전 호출에서 가져온 DEVMODEW 구조체에 대한 호출자 제공 포인터입니다.

반환 값

작업이 성공하면 함수는 TRUE를 반환 합니다. 그렇지 않으면 함수는 FALSE를 반환 합니다.

설명

GdiResetDCEMF 함수는 인쇄 프로세서의 PrintDocumentOnPrintProcessor 함수 내에서 사용하기 위해 gdi32.dll 의해 내보내집니다.

인쇄 프로세서는 프린터의 디바이스 컨텍스트를 다시 설정해야 할 때마다 GdiResetDCEMF 를 호출해야 합니다. GdiGetDevmodeForPage 함수가 현재 문서 페이지의 DEVMODEW 구조가 이전 문서 페이지의 구조와 동일하지 않음을 나타내는 경우 함수를 호출해야 합니다.

자세한 내용은 인쇄 프로세서에서 GDI 함수 사용을 참조하세요.

요구 사항

요구 사항
대상 플랫폼 유니버설
헤더 winppi.h(Winppi.h 포함)
라이브러리 Gdi32.Lib
DLL Gdi32.dll